Technical foundations of the bioclimatic concept
The mechanism of tilting slats
The core innovation lies in the adjustable aluminum slats that form the roof. These panels can rotate up to 160 degrees, allowing you to fine-tune the amount of sunlight and airflow beneath the structure. Whether you want dappled light in the morning or full coverage during midday heat, a simple turn of a crank or tap on a remote adjusts the entire roof in seconds. Natural temperature regulation
Beyond light control, the slat system harnesses the venturi effect: as warm air rises, it escapes through the gaps between slightly angled slats, drawing cooler air upward from below. This passive ventilation significantly reduces ambient temperature without relying on electricity. Unlike solid roofs that trap heat, the bioclimatic design actively promotes airflow, keeping the space beneath surprisingly comfortable even on hot days.
Material durability and resistance
Constructed from extruded aluminum, these pergolas are engineered for longevity. The material resists corrosion, UV degradation, and extreme weather conditions - from driving rain to gale-force winds. A powder-coated finish enhances resilience while offering a range of aesthetic options. Compared to wood, which requires regular sealing and is vulnerable to rot, aluminum pergolas demand minimal upkeep and can last decades with proper care.

Comparison of bioclimatic configurations
Wall-mounted versus freestanding models
Choosing between a wall-mounted and freestanding pergola depends on your space and structural preferences. Wall-mounted versions integrate directly with your home’s exterior, offering strong support and a seamless transition between indoors and out. Freestanding structures, on the other hand, act as standalone features, ideal for centering over a pool or garden seating area.
Manual vs. motorized systems
Manual systems use a hand crank to adjust the slats and are generally more affordable. Motorized versions offer remote or automated control, often integrating with smart home systems. While slightly more expensive upfront, motorization adds convenience and can be paired with weather sensors for autonomous operation.

Practical installation and planning criteria
Orientation and sun path analysis
The direction your pergola faces significantly impacts its performance. For maximum sun control, slats should align perpendicular to the sun’s path - typically north-south in most regions. This allows optimal adjustment throughout the day. A pergola facing east will capture morning light but remain shaded in the afternoon, while a west-facing one needs careful slat management to avoid harsh evening sun.
Local regulations and permits
Before installation, check local building codes. Many areas require permits for structures over a certain size or height. In some regions, pergolas under 5 m² or 2.5 meters in height may be exempt. Ensuring compliance avoids costly modifications later and guarantees your investment remains secure.
Customization and smart features
Integrated lighting and heating
To extend usability into the evening, many models support integrated LED strips along the beams or slats. These provide ambient lighting without cluttering the space. For cooler months, infrared heaters can be mounted overhead, creating a cozy microclimate. Together, these features transform the pergola into a true four-season room.
Automated weather sensors
Smart systems can include rain and wind sensors that automatically close the slats when bad weather approaches. This protects the area underneath and prevents water accumulation. Some models even sync with weather forecasts, adjusting the roof preemptively - a feature particularly useful for those who travel frequently.
Side screens and glass walls
For added comfort in windy or cooler conditions, side panels - made of transparent glass or retractable fabric - can be added to one or more sides. These enclose the space partially, reducing drafts while maintaining views. Modern systems allow screens to be raised or lowered manually or via motor, adapting to changing conditions in seconds.
Maintenance and long-term care
Cleaning the aluminum frame
Aluminum resists corrosion and staining, but it benefits from an annual cleaning with mild soapy water and a soft brush. Avoid high-pressure washers, which can damage seals or push debris into joints. Regular cleaning prevents buildup and keeps the finish looking new.
Clearing the drainage system
Even with slats, some water may collect along the edges. Built-in gutters and downpipes manage runoff, but these can clog with leaves or debris. Checking and clearing them twice a year - especially before winter - prevents overflow and water damage to nearby walls or flooring.
Winterizing electrical components
In colder climates, inspect motors and sensors before the first frost. While most components are weather-rated, ensuring connections are dry and seals intact extends their life. Lubricating pivot points annually prevents stiffness and corrosion, ensuring smooth operation when spring returns.

Can the slats really handle heavy snow during a harsh winter?
Most bioclimatic pergolas are rated for wind and rain, but snow loads are more challenging. In regions with heavy snowfall, it's advised to leave the slats open to prevent accumulation. Some reinforced models can bear up to 100 kg/m², but always consult manufacturer specifications and consider retracting or clearing snow manually to avoid stress on the mechanism.
